Core Viewpoint - The article highlights the significant transformation of Anhui's artificial intelligence (AI) industry, positioning it as a national leader in AI innovation, achieving the fifth place in the national AI innovation index by 2025, surpassing several developed coastal provinces [1][2]. Group 1: Development Journey - Since the release of the "New Generation Artificial Intelligence Development Plan" by the State Council in 2017, Anhui's AI industry has transitioned from "catching up" to "keeping pace" and even "leading" in just a few years [3]. - The rise of AI in Anhui is attributed to strong top-level design and policy support, including the establishment of the "China Voice Valley" as a core AI industrial cluster [4][5]. - Anhui's AI research capabilities have been significantly underestimated, with institutions like the University of Science and Technology of China (USTC) leading in AI and quantum computing research [6]. Group 2: Industrial Achievements - By the end of 2022, the "China Voice Valley" had over 2,005 enterprises with an annual output value of approximately 205 billion yuan, covering various AI fields such as intelligent voice and autonomous driving [7]. - Local companies like iFlytek have become global leaders in intelligent voice technology, while NIO has established its autonomous driving R&D center in Hefei [9]. - The AI industry in Anhui is characterized by a comprehensive ecosystem, integrating upstream chip production, midstream algorithms, and downstream applications [9]. Group 3: Technological Innovations - Key technological breakthroughs include the mass production of the first domestic cloud AI chip "Siyuan" by Cambrian, which disrupts NVIDIA's monopoly, and iFlytek achieving over 98% accuracy in voice recognition [11]. - The establishment of national-level research institutions in Anhui has bolstered its technological innovation capabilities, producing internationally influential research outcomes [11]. Group 4: Talent Development - Anhui has addressed the challenge of retaining talent by implementing special talent programs and offering attractive benefits, leading to a return of AI professionals to the province [13][16]. - The province's focus on talent cultivation and recruitment has attracted numerous domestic and international experts to contribute to its AI industry [16]. Group 5: Competitive Advantages - Anhui's competitive edge lies in its strengths in voice AI, quantum AI, and automotive AI, with a focus on enhancing voice recognition technologies and integrating quantum computing with AI [17]. - The province aims to further establish itself as a new high ground for AI innovation in China, moving from an agricultural base to a strong AI province [17].

IonQ(IONQ) - 2024 Q4 - Earnings Call Transcript
2025-02-27 00:20
Financial Data and Key Metrics Changes - IonQ achieved full-year revenue of $43.1 million, a 95% increase year-over-year, and exceeded the high end of guidance [9][28] - Bookings for the full year reached $95.6 million, up over 46% year-over-year, also exceeding guidance [8][28] - The company reported a net loss of $331.6 million for the full year, compared to a loss of $157.8 million in 2023 [31] - Adjusted EBITDA loss for the full year was $107.2 million, compared to a loss of $77.7 million in 2023 [32] Business Line Data and Key Metrics Changes - Research and development costs for Q4 were $40.1 million, up 27% year-over-year, and $136.8 million for the full year, up 48% [29] - Sales and marketing costs in Q4 were $8.9 million, up 28% year-over-year, and $28.4 million for the full year, up 55% [30] - General and administrative costs in Q4 were $29.7 million, up 94% year-over-year, and $71.1 million for the full year, up 40% [31] Market Data and Key Metrics Changes - The company is expanding its presence in quantum networking through acquisitions, including Qubitekk and a controlling stake in ID Quantique, which will enhance its patent portfolio significantly [10][12][95] - IonQ is focusing on building a suite of products for secure quantum communication across various sectors, including telecommunications and defense [13] Company Strategy and Development Direction - IonQ aims to drive an inflection in the quantum market in 2025, leveraging its acquisitions to enhance its product offerings and market position [8][25] - The company is transitioning to a focus on quantum networking and applications, anticipating that these areas will become cash flow positive [33][130] - IonQ plans to sunset bookings guidance as it expects revenue to reach nine figures by 2026, indicating a shift towards more stable revenue recognition [35] Management's Comments on Operating Environment and Future Outlook - Management expressed confidence in achieving AQ 64 by the end of the year, which will demonstrate significant advancements in quantum computing capabilities [17] - The leadership team emphasized the importance of strategic customer relationships and the development of quantum AI as key growth areas [20][25] - Management highlighted the potential for significant government contracts and initiatives that could impact the company's growth trajectory [37][128] Other Important Information - IonQ is launching a $500 million at-the-market facility to support its growth in quantum networking and applications [33][130] - The company is focused on reducing energy consumption and costs through innovations like non-cryogenically enhanced vacuum systems [80][82] Q&A Session Summary Question: Are there any strategic changes anticipated with the new CEO? - Management clarified that there will be no changes in strategic direction as the new CEO and the executive chair have been working closely together [42][47] Question: How should the market view the acquisitions of Qubitekk and ID Quantique? - The acquisitions are seen as complementary, enhancing the patent portfolio and expanding market reach in quantum networking [51][95] Question: What is the expected impact of the networking market on top-line growth? - Management indicated that the impact of acquisitions is already being felt, with expectations for significant contributions in the future [60][62] Question: Can you provide insights on energy consumption reductions with new technologies? - The company highlighted advancements in energy efficiency, with trapped ions offering lower costs per use compared to other systems [80][82] Question: How does the acquisition of ID Quantique fit into IonQ's portfolio? - The acquisition is expected to create synergies and enhance capabilities in quantum networking, with both companies bringing unique strengths [86][90]
